ALEXANDRIA, Va., Nov. 18 -- United States Patent no. 12,475,872, issued on Nov. 18, was assigned to YAMAHA Corp. (Hamamatsu, Japan).
"Audio processing method, audio processing system, and computer-readable medium" was invented by Yoshifumi Mizuno (Hamamatsu, Japan), Yu Takahashi (Hamamatsu, Japan), Kazunobu Kondo (Toyohashi, Japan) and Kenji Ishizuka (Hamamatsu, Japan).
